Sat 24 and Sun 25 Jan
Creative Black & White Printing: Eddie Ephraums
In this workshop Eddie Ephraums will show and talk about his
work with emphasis on how he has achieved his results through a variety
of techniques including the use of variable contrast paper, toning
and finishing. He will demonstrate his methods in the darkroom and
will conduct a printing session helping attendees achieve their desired
results. Eddie Ephraums is well-known for his creative photographic
techniques and has written two books, `Creative Elements' and
Gradient Light'. He is a regular contributor to `The British Journal of
Photography', `Amateur Photographer' and `Practical Photography'.
Participants are advised to bring 35mm black and white
negatives and some work for critical appraisal, including some which
they consider to be unsuccessful.
Sat 14 and Sun 15 March
Exploring Black & White Printing Methods: Max Ferguson
Max Ferguson has had a varied career both as a printer and
a photographer. In 1985 he set up a Fine Art photographic
printing business before moving to Joe's Basement. He has taught fine
art printing on a regular basis and currently lectures on
nation-wide tours of colleges and road-shows for Ilford. In this workshop he
will demonstrate his extensive printing skills utilising the paper
grades to maximum effect by split grading. Max is also inviting
participants to bring their own black and white negatives (35 mm) which he
will be pleased to interpret for them. He will also conduct
hands-on sessions in which he will assist participants with their printing
and will show how to solarise their prints.
